Publix Shrimp Scampi Recipe
This Publix recipe for shrimp scampi is a terrific way to enjoy seafood while maintaining a low-carb and gluten-free diet. It is a straightforward seafood pasta meal that may be prepared in a variety of ways. It tastes great with garlic bread or just on its own.
Prep Time10 minutes mins
Cook Time15 minutes mins
Total Time25 minutes mins
Course: Lunch
Cuisine: American
Servings: 6
- Approximately 24 ounces of cleaned shrimp
- Angel hair pasta, 12 ounces
- Melted butter, 6 teaspoons
- Salt, 1/2 teaspoon
- Red pepper flakes, 1/4 teaspoon
- Minced garlic cloves, 2
- Minced shallots, 1 tablespoon
- Fresh parsley, 1 tablespoon
- Dijon mustard
- Lemon juice 1-1/2 tablespoons
Salt and boil the water. The pasta should be cooked until it is soft but firm. Pasta should be taken out of the water and set aside.
Melt the butter, then add the garlic, shallots, Dijon mustard, red pepper flakes, lemon juice, parsley, salt, and pepper.
To evenly coat the shrimp, add them to the mixture and toss. Place on a baking sheet. Set the oven's temperature to 425.
Bake the shrimp and butter mixture for 12 to 15 minutes in the oven. Once finished, combine it with the spaghetti. Mix the shrimp and butter ingredients thoroughly.
Lemon wedges and chopped parsley are added as serving garnishes.
